InSinkErator Celebrates 80th anniversary

The world’s first food waste disposer was invented in 1927 by American architect John W. Hammes, who was based just a few miles from the current InSinkErator® world headquarters in Racine, Wisconsin. John W. Hammes originally invented the food waste disposer to help dispose of vegetable peelings hygienically and instantly. 

It was in 1938 that InSinkErator® was incorporated as a company. To celebrate the 80th anniversary, InSinkErator® is embarking on a year-long celebration that kicked off in July 2018 with an Independence Day parade float; followed by an employee appreciation celebration; while the opening of the company’s new world headquarters took place in November 2018.
